#e0e594 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e0e594 is composed of 87.8% red, 89.8% green and 58%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 2.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 35.4%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 63.7 degrees, a saturation of 60.9% and a lightness of 73.9%. #e0e594 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#c1cb29. Closest websafe color is: #cccc99.

Shades and Tints of #e0e594
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030301 is the darkest color, while #fbfcf3 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e0e594
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#c1c1b8 is the less saturated color, while #f6ff7a is the most saturated one.
